PBN (Portable Bridge Notation) är ett format som kan användas för att spara givsamlingar, spelsamlingar, tävlingsresultat eller annan bridgeinformation på ett enkelt sätt. Denna fil innehåller slutresultatet samt alla scoretavlor och givar. Ruter kan importera givsamlingar i PBN-format. Det finns en PBN-hemsida där du kan läsa mer.
